Noun
east
- One of the four principal compass points: the direction of the rising sun at an equinox, and conventionally on the right of maps.
- The right part of anything.
- (the East) The Orient.
- (the East) The Eastern bloc.
- (the East) The Eastern states of the United States.
- The wind from the east.
